Surgical Lip Lift Options
Subnasal Lip Lift (bullhorn lift):
Often performed in conjunction with the LA Lip Graft, this procedure is ideally suited for patients with long upper lips. That means the non-red portion of lip below the nose is longer than usual or has become too long over time. The bullhorn lip lift involves a lifting maneuver that causes the red lip to out-roll, thereby creating a more ‘pouty’ appearance with increased red lip show. The subnasal lip lift shortens the lip-to-nose ratio and creates a wider smile with improved tooth show. This technique is very surgeon dependent, and a conservative, meticulous approach is best.

Corner Lip Lift:
Designed to lift otherwise drooping outer corners of the mouth, the Corner Lip Lift involves the removal of a sliver of skin at both oral commissures (corners of the mouth). The goal of this technique is to elevate chronically down-turned corners of the mouth, which could otherwise significantly detract from the patient’s facial aesthetics. The procedure eliminates the appearance of a permanently sad or angry look, replacing it with a more alert and lively aesthetic.

Lip Lift Procedure and Recovery
When performing any of these lip lift techniques, Dr. Brent takes great care to avoid incisions at the vermillion border itself, as incisions in this area tend to scar poorly. Any incisions are carefully placed to optimize concealment within the creases between the nose and the upper lip. Lip lift surgery can be performed under local anesthesia, IV sedation, or general anesthesia. In total, it typically takes less than one hour when performed as a sole procedure. For combinations, patients may expect a procedure closer to 2-3 hours, depending on the chosen options.
The Recovery and Results
Following lip lift surgery, most patients can return to work within 7 days and resume most of their normal activities after approximately 10 days. Although lip lift recovery is generally tolerable with minimal pain, patients may experience swelling of the lips that can take several weeks to fully subside. Additionally, bruising typically resolves in 10-14 days (makeup can be used to help conceal most post-procedural bruising). Once the swelling has fully gone down, patients can see their results in their final form. With surgical lip lift techniques, the results can last for years to a lifetime.
Dermal fillers have little to no recovery period associated with them, and the results appear right after your session. However, the changes do not last permanently. Therefore, patients may need touchup sessions every few months to keep up their results.
